Change 97497 by imp at imp_plunger on 2006/05/20 06:03:47

	We're going to boot the kernel directly, and that will be a ELF
	file.  Right now we're booting the .bin file, but there's
	little reason why we can't boot the ELF file directly, I think,
	when we boot off the SD card.  Also, eliminate enough options
	that we save 4 bytes.
